The Department of Pediatrics seeks candidates for a full-time Laboratory Specialist position in the laboratory of Dr.
Agnes Swiatecka-Urban, M.
D.
This position will focus on building the biorepository for specimen from patients with kidney and kidney related conditions.
The candidate will also process the collected specimen using variety of techniques, be trained in extracellular vesicle (EV) tools in Dr.
Uta Erdbruegger lab, as well as interact and teach EV techniques to the members of EV Interest Group .
Lab Specialist Intermediate employees engage in laboratory research by performing complex lab and research related tasks.
They are distinguished from Lab Specialist employees by their additional responsibilities related to developing, designing, and conducting increasingly complex research projects.
They perform complex tasks independently.
They have the authority to adapt methods and procedures to meet the needs of research.
They may supervise support personnel and manage budgets.
Perform duties such as helping Principal Investigators coordinate research projects, performing experimental procedures, collecting information and data, and preparing tissues and specimens for procedures.
